There are some Do it yourself repairs that should not be attempted. A damaged, leaky roof is among the most feared home repairs because discovering and correcting a leak isn’t usually uncomplicated.
Stained or drooping sheetrock, flaking paint, or an apparent drip are all indications of a roof leak. However, even a minor undiscovered leak can cause broken insulation, mildew development, and decomposed wood structure. A leak can likewise move and spread out from the original broken area to another part of your property.

The majority of roof leaks in Jersey City, New Jersey are caused by reasonably common circumstances that harm your roof.
Your roof will never ever have a bad day, yet aging is inescapable. All roofing materials are prone to severe weather conditions such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, heats, and extreme summertime sun, which might ultimately trigger early aging, breaking, and curling of the shingles.
Brick chimneys seem strong, however the mortar that holds the bricks together, in addition to the flashing and chimney crown, can be readily ruined. Water may enter the attic through fractures, deterioration, and punctures.
A leak can be readily triggered by missing or broken shingles. Specific shingle replacement is typically not a major issue, however stopping working to get it repaired might result in more broken shingles and more expensive repairs.
The vents on your roof system consist of exposed fasteners that will fracture, degrade, and age over time. This is a small repair, but it is a normal source of leaks because most vents do not last the life of the roof.
The plumbing boot slips over a pipeline to safeguard the pipeline’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be damaged, fracture, and stop working. The repair isn’t especially tough, although damage can be easily ignored.
Storm damage, strong winds, and hail may all trigger big and small holes. Some holes are evident, however others may go undiscovered for many years till an inspection exposes them. Water can go into through even small holes brought on by misplaced roofing nails, the removal of an antenna or dish mounting bracket, or impact-related cracks in roofing products.
A complex, complicated roofline might be rather appealing, but it is also more difficult to waterproof. Every joint, valley, and slope needs to be marked.
Roof products battle to endure freeze-thaw cycles, along with ice and snow. Water might slip into tiny areas in between and under shingles when snow accumulates,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the crack as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can also trigger flexing and sagging of the flashing and plywood structure.
Rain gutters might posture problems if they are not cleaned and fixed on a routine basis. Rainwater can back up behind a clog and penetrate through the shingles, damaging the wood beneath. Standing water can likewise cause damage to older rain gutters.
Skylights, like chimneys and pipeline vents, have a few of the same problems. Aside from potential fl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ights might dry up and fracture; at this moment, the skylight should be changed.
Wetness can build up in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can mimic a roof leak. In order to properly leave warm air and wetness from your attic area, your roof should have sufficient intake and exhaust ventilation. This can result in wood rot, mold, and harmed insulation, and it has the potential to be a really costly repair.
The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.

For many years, ingenious improvements were made to redesign and recreate more recent and more sophisticated concrete roofing tiles. There utilized to be the traditional Spanish style ceramic roof which can be found in a mission S-tile type. More choices nowadays range from Mediterranean style to shake shingles that may either come in rental property or flat tile type, and the classic cast stone & slate which appears as a flat tile type. Objective S-tile is called as such because it simply appears like the letter "S" while the vacation home tiles appear like a double letter "S". On the other hand, flat tiles are the typical flat emerged products that are made to look like wood shakes or slates.

Fiberglass Roofing
advent of more ingenious roof products, fiberglass roofing is continuously being reinvented and redesigned to add to a broad variety of roofing selection in the market nowadays. Fiberglass was initially used in 1938 and as the name represents, fiberglass is a composition of really great fibers of glass. It has actually been a dependable product even in the past because of its malleability or flexibility, meaning it can quickly be formed and warped according to wanted composition. It is likewise long lasting and can be lightweight, making it simple to handle.
The formerly discussed characteristics of fiberglass paved method for the advancement of fiberglass roofing which, even up to these days, have actually gone through advanced designs and item development to deal with various requirements and purposes. Since of its versatility and adaptability being the natural residential or commercial properties of fiberglass, one of the most typical factors domestic and industrial building owners choose fiberglass roof is.
Fiberglass roofing might be formed into different kinds of roof panels, examples of which are corrugated panels, shingles, tapered roofing panels, etc. These specifications can be done in fiberglass roof since during its manufacturing phase, it is artificially mixed with chemicals and some minerals that make it more flexible in the procedure.
difficult and resilient membrane uses a durable cover and defense for the house. What is a lot more impressive with this type of roof material is that it is without a doubt about 65 to 70 percent more affordable than the others. Its average lifespan, however, lasts for 25 to 30 years, not as long-lasting as concrete, metal, or plastic.
